Nvidia guided to at least $1.0 trillion in cumulative orders for Blackwell and Vera Rubin systems through 2027, doubling last year’s $500B roadmap, and unveiled the Vera Rubin platform pairing Rubin GPUs with an 88-core Vera CPU rack aimed at inference/agentic AI. Major partners (Meta committing Vera-only servers in 2027) and efficiency gains (liquid-cooled racks supporting 256 units at ~2x legacy CPU efficiency) underscore a potential CPU/inference supercycle, but the stock barely moved as investors weigh execution risk, hyperscaler spend timing in 2026–27, and competitive pressure from cloud custom silicon and AMD.
The strategic pivot toward tightly integrated inference stacks will redistribute margin pools down the data-center supply chain: specialist thermal components, high‑density rack integrators, and RDMA/network offload vendors will see order cadence that is more lumpy but higher margin than commodity CPUs. Expect multi-quarter lead times for custom cold‑plate production and HBM/packaging capacity to create transient supply tightness that benefits suppliers with available capacity and pricing power. Competitive dynamics favor firms that can monetize recurring systems contracts (software + hardware + services) rather than one‑off silicon wins. That makes enterprise software and system integrators — not only chip vendors — the long‑term capture points for wallet share; hyperscaler internal silicon programs are a threat only if they can match ecosystems and turnkey support at scale within 24–36 months. Catalysts to watch are 1) hyperscaler capex commentary (next 2–6 quarters) that converts roadmap intent into funded purchase schedules, 2) foundry/HBM inventory signals that compress lead times, and 3) any antitrust or export‑control scrutiny that targets platform lock‑in. The market’s muted opening suggests the timeline is the main unknown: upside is execution-driven over 12–36 months, while the main downside is faster-than-expected vertical integration by large cloud players, which would compress margin realization and shift wins away from third‑party integrators.
